Teachers’ effort in carrying the torch for education hailed

-

MUSCAT: The Sultanate on Saturday marked the Omani Teacher’s Day in recognitio­n of the teachers’ efforts they exert in serving the educationa­l process.

On this occasion, Dr Madeeha bint Ahmed al Shaibaniya­h, Minister of Education, addressed the teaching and administra­tive staffs.

She extended her thanks and appreciati­on for the sincere efforts they are making to deliver their educationa­l message and raise the children properly.

The Ministry of Education continues to benefit from the teachers’ opinions and proposals aimed at leveraging the educationa­l standard of students and their efforts to ensure that quality educationa­l services are delivered to our students.

These efforts, the minister said, have resulted in positive levels of education in both the local and internatio­nal levels.

The educationa­l sector has received Royal attention from His Majesty Sultan Qaboos since the very beginning of the blessed Renaissanc­e.

It is a good chance, while marking the Omani Teacher’s Day, to consider the directives given by His Majesty in his address to the nation on the occasion of the second National Day in 1972 in which His Majesty urged the teachers to set the best examples for their students and to inculcate them with the religious values and raise them to high morals and the spirit of patriotism so that they grow up to be generation­s cable of shoulderin­g responsibi­lities.

EXCELLENCE AWARD The Ministry of Education will launch the Excellence Awards for Omani teachers from the beginning of the academic year 2018-2019. The award is part of the national initiative­s to highlight the role of teachers for contributi­ng to the communitie­s through effective educationa­l practices and teaching methods.
